Damage From Severe Storms Reported
Some reports coming in from people tracking the storms.

6:05 p.m. 1 mile north of Viola: Tree limbs down.

5:45 p.m. Goddard: Reports of a wind gust at 82 mph.

5:22 p.m. Harper: Shed roofs blown off

5:22 p.m. Rooks County: Power lines down all over the county.

4:35 p.m. Wakeeney: Storm sirens frightened two circus elephants. The elephants are running loose in the area. Authorities are trying to catch them.

4:32 p.m. Sylvia, Reno County: Roof damage to a gas station, damage to a hay shed. Reports of tree damage and downed power lines across the county

4:23 p.m. 14 Miles north of St. John...power poles and tree limbs down.

4:12 p.m. Beaver, KS in Pratt County. Reports of downed tree limbs and power lines.

4:05 p.m. Pratt Airport reports the roof was ripped off one building on the property. Some overhead doors were blown in, and there are downed branches.

3:55 p.m. Flash flooding reported in Great Bend, with many roads closed.

3:55 p.m. Sylvia. Thunderstorm damage with winds estimated at 65 miles per hour. 4 to 6 inch tree limbs down.

3:30 p.m. Storm spotters reported downed power lines six miles south of Cunningham. Spotters estimate winds at 100 miles per hour.
